sudo是linux系统管理指令,是允许系统管理员让普通用户执行一些或者全部的root命令的一个工具
netstat -anp命令简单说明:
linux网络状态
-a,显示所有
-n,不用别名显示,只用数字显示
-p,显示进程号和进程名
检查端口号 netstat -anp |grep 8085
显示的进程
ps -ef
参数 -e 显示运行在系统上的所有进程
参数 -f 扩展显示输出
linux快捷键
ctrl+w 删除光标位置前的单词
ctrl+u: 清空行
剪头上下: 查看命令历史
ctrl+r:搜索先前使用的命令
ctrl+c: 中止当前命令
ctrl+d: 退出当前shell
ctrl+t: 调换光标前的两个单词
logout 结束进程对化框, exit, ctrl+d
shell种类:
- c shell tcsh
- bourne shell
- korn shell
- 查看系统可用shell cat etc/shells
echo > 和 echo >>的区别
- echo Hello,Binn > tmp.txt 输出重定向
输出Hello,Binn字符串到一个位置,如果tmp.txt存在,我们即【清空其内容,更新为Hello,Binn】,不存在,创建之
- 操作符>>输出追加重定向和>输出重定向功能类似。
相同的地方是:如果重定向的文件不存在,创建之
唯一不同的地方是:【如果重定向的文件存在,追加之(>符是清空后新增内容,>>是在文件末尾追加字符串)】
cat(英文全拼:concatenate)命令用于连接文件并打印到标准输出设备上。
yum apt 是前端软件包管理器。
Linux磁盘管理常用三个命令为df、du和fdisk。
- ls(英文全拼:list files): 列出目录及文件名
- cd(英文全拼:change directory):切换目录
- pwd(英文全拼:print work directory):显示目前的目录
- mkdir(英文全拼:make directory):创建一个新的目录
- rmdir(英文全拼:remove directory):删除一个空的目录
- cp(英文全拼:copy file): 复制文件或目录
- rm(英文全拼:remove): 删除文件或目录
- mv(英文全拼:move file): 移动文件与目录,或修改文件与目录的名称
linux 脚本学习
chomd命令 https://blog.csdn.net/qq_39131177/article/details/85060694
shell 文件包含
#使用 . 号来引用test1.sh 文件 . ./test1.sh
# 或者使用以下包含文件代码 source ./test1.sh